Output 03d330024c6067e92b7c7755c5f62989748e142a9d5dfb2c94250fa8a188db75:0

value
1642563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 452ec2ffc9d78e0cb2eedc8558c83d5c2d3fc201 OP_EQUAL
address
MECxsj9NBcaix2EWnLMaHMfekJCtExi3Wc
transaction
03d330024c6067e92b7c7755c5f62989748e142a9d5dfb2c94250fa8a188db75
spent
true